We can squeeze in only two or three people if you are interested in The Ohio Rod Builders Gathering next week March 14th.
Some of our topics will include:
Basic rod building
Prism wraps as featured in Rod Builder Magazine
Static testing your guide train
The Mad Swirl
Various stages of doing a weave
Refinishing bamboo rods
Pouring Plastics
Fly tying foam spiders
If you are interested let me know as soon as you can or it could be too late. Next Saturday in Canton, Ohio It is going to be the biggest rod building show in town!!!!!
Of course, it will be the only one in town too.
